Lost Cities found on Xbox LIVE Arcade
Lost Cities is the award-winning card game in which players mount expeditions into one or more of the world’s five forgotten capitals in search of wealth. Intriguing, no? Well, a very special Xbox LIVE Arcade edition is now available that features 60 different cards on a specially designed board, and up to four players competing against each other – sharing the Xbox 360, or across Xbox LIVE.
Lost Cities has proven itself a gigantically popular card game, and in 2000 won the coveted International Gamers award. It joins the likes of Carcassonne and Settlers of Catan in bringing the very finest in board games to Xbox 360. Critically-acclaimed game designer Reiner Knizia first created Lost Cities in 1999. Nine successful years later we have this specially adapted Xbox LIVE Arcade version bringing full HD support, video chat, live stats and worldwide leaderboards. Lost Cities gameplay is surprisingly fast-moving for a card game. Players must discard and then replace a card each turn while trying to further their progress in up to five different expeditions to the lost cities of the Himalayas, Brazilian Rain Forest, Desert Sands, Ancient Volcanos and the deeps of Neptune's Realm. Be warned: if you start an expedition but fail to thoroughly chart the lost city you’ll not only lose explorer kudos but incur a negative point penalty! However, make full progress in an expedition and you’ll earn bagfuls of points and of course the player boasting the most points at the end of three rounds is declared the winner.
